HB 779 Summary

  • Authorizes the issuance of $4,000,000 in general obligation bonds for capital improvement projects at the University of Hawaii's Waimanalo Research Station on Oahu.

  • Appropriates $4,000,000 for fiscal year 2025-2026 to repair, maintain, and demolish buildings at the Waimanalo Research Station, which sits on 128 acres of ceded lands.

  • Addresses deteriorating infrastructure at the research station, where the median age of buildings is approximately 44 years old, and ongoing security and theft challenges.

  • Requires that appropriated funds not lapse at the end of the fiscal biennium, except for any unencumbered moneys remaining as of June 30, 2028, which shall lapse on that date.

  • Takes effect on July 1, 2025.
